The way CMBS securities work is that holders of the most juniortranche will take the loss first, and if the loss exceeds the principal amount of that most junior tranche, holders of thesecond most junior tranche will take the loss next, and so on up on the stack. The bonds can be divided into risk tranches where one class of the bonds receives less money but will not suffer any consequences should the homeowner default on the loan payments. The debt is then divided into bonds, which are sold on the open market. Before these pools are sold, if the loan pool is large enough, it islegally separatedinto tranches (slices), which are ownership claims on the cash flows of a certain level of seniority, each of which isgiven a security credit risk rating, just like a corporate bond. They are created when a large number of such loans are pooled together (they could be as large as $10 million), and then the pool is sold to a government agency like Ginnie Mae, Fannie Mae, or to a securities firm who will use it as collateral for another mortgage-backed security.
